    The famous wedding recipe derives from the Old English rhyme, “Something Olde, Something New, Something Borrowed, Something Blue, A Sixpence in your Shoe”—which names the four good-luck objects (plus a sixpence) a bride should include somewhere in her wedding outfit or carry with her on her wedding day.

    What does the saying Something old mean?

    “Something old” represented a tie to the past. “Something new” stood for hope and optimism for the future. “Something borrowed” from a happily married friend or relative was believed to bring good luck for the union and even fertility.

    What is the origin of wedding traditions?

    The origin of wedding traditions. Garter – Tossing the garter is an old English tradition called flinging the stocking. Guests would raid the bride’s room and steal her stockings and take turns to throw the stockings. And if the stockings landed on the groom’s nose, the person would be the next one to get married.
